Description
CodeGeeX boosts developer productivity by automatically generating, translating, and explaining code across 20+ programming languages. Deploy it as a VS Code or JetBrains extension for instant AI-powered code suggestions without leaving your editor. The open-source model runs on your own infrastructure or cloud GPUs, keeping your code data private.
